Your future duties and responsibilities




The responsibilities of the analyst developer include the following:

Producing new features. This doesn't only mean writing code, but also making design/architectural decisions, testing, tracking quality-related metrics, and producing documentation. Demonstrating features to stakeholders and product owners to gain a solid understanding of the business and get feedback on work delivered. Participating in Scrum-related activities, such as daily stand-up meetings, backlog grooming, sprint retrospectives, and demos. Delivering software that meets our standards and providing operational support if necessary. Helping the team to improve CI/CD practices and automate tasks.
